Traditional Costa Rican Architecture Traditional Costa Rican architecture is deeply rooted in the country's rich cultural heritage and natural surroundings. The design of traditional Costa Rican buildings often incorporates elements such as high-pitched roofs, open verandas, and vibrant colors that reflect the tropical environment.
